What Alicia Boler Davis had to 'unlearn' from Jeff Bezos and Amazon to lead digital pharmacy Alto
Briefly

Alicia Boler Davis, the first Black executive in Amazon's S-team, left the e-commerce giant to become CEO of Alto, a prominent digital pharmacy. Her move indicates a pursuit of impactful leadership in a transforming industry.
In her new role, Boler Davis expressed that, "Pharmacy is so antiquated, and there's so much opportunity in this space. I felt that I could have an impact. I could make a difference." This reflects her ambition to innovate within the pharmaceutical landscape.
Boler Davis highlighted her driving force by stating, "I'm a builder at heart." This signifies her commitment to grow and drive change, leveraging her extensive experience in leading large organizations.
Alto Technologies, a new enterprise platform launched under Boler Davis's leadership, aims to revolutionize medication delivery using AI and automation. She noted, 'the software cut the speed to fill...,' showcasing her focus on efficiency and technological integration.
